If you purchased a NordicTrack or ProForm treadmill between November 22, 2015, and January 15, 2020, you may qualify to submit a claim for a class action settlement.

iFIT Health & Fitness, Inc., formerly known as ICON Health & Fitness, Inc., has agreed to settle a class action lawsuit for alleged misrepresentations regarding the horsepower of their treadmills.

Who is eligible for a settlement payout?

Class members must meet the following criteria:

  • You are the original purchaser of a NordicTrack or ProForm treadmill.
  • The purchase occurred between November 22, 2015, and January 15, 2020.
  • The treadmill was bought for personal, family, or household use, and not for resale.

What is the class action benefit?

Claimants can select one of the following:

  • A treadmill maintenance kit (retail value $30).
  • A treadmill mat (retail value $69).
  • Three full months of iFIT’s highest tier of membership for new subscribers (retail value $39/month).
  • Two full months of iFIT’s highest tier of membership for current subscribers (retail value $39/month).
  • Four full months of iFIT’s Train membership for current subscribers owning treadmills without an integrated tablet/controller (retail value $15/month).
  • Five full months of iFIT’s Train membership for new subscribers owning treadmills without an integrated tablet/controller (retail value $15/month).

How to submit a class action settlement claim

To claim a benefit, class members must submit a claim form by the deadline of June 12, 2025. You can file a claim online or download the PDF claim form and mail it to the settlement administrator.

Settlement Administrator's mailing address: iFIT Settlement Administrator, c/o Atticus Administration, PO Box 64053, St. Paul, MN 55164

Required documentation

  • Make (NordicTrack or ProForm) of the treadmill and Serial Number.
  • Receipt for the purchase of the treadmill, or bank or credit card statement showing the treadmill charge.
  • Date and location of purchase.

Benefit options

  • Treadmill mat or maintenance kit will be shipped to address provided on claim form.
  • Membership claimants will be notified by email.

iFIT settlement fund breakout

The settlement fund will include:

  • Settlement administration and notice expenses: Up to $296,734
  • Attorneys' fees and expenses: Up to $2,400,000
  • Service awards to class representatives: $7,500 each
  • Benefits to claimants: Varies based on the chosen benefit

When is the NordicTrack & ProForm settlement payout date?

The final hearing is scheduled to take place on August 25, 2025. Benefits will be issued to approved claimants after the judge grants final approval to the settlement.

Why is there a class action settlement?

The lawsuit was initiated due to alleged misrepresentations by iFIT regarding the continuous horsepower of their treadmills. The settlement offers compensation to affected consumers while avoiding the risks of further litigation and a possible trial.
